There are 27 amendments to the U.S. Constitution that have been ratified and are currently in force.

  • The first 10 amendments are called the Bill of Rights and were ratified in 1791.
  • In total, 33 amendments have been proposed by Congress and sent to the states; 27 were ratified, and 6 have not been ratified.
